Recipe: Braised Oxtail with Red Wine & Root Vegetables
Ingredients:
- 2.5 lbs H+J Premium Oxtail
- Salt & pepper
- 2 tbsp oil
- 1 large onion, chopped
- 2 carrots, chopped
- 2 celery stalks, chopped
- 4 garlic cloves, minced
- 2 tbsp tomato paste
- 1.5 cups red wine
- 3 cups beef broth
- 2 sprigs thyme
- 2 bay leaves
Instructions:
- Season & Sear: Pat oxtail dry, season with salt and pepper. Sear in oil on all sides in a heavy pot or Dutch oven until browned. Set aside.
- Build the Base: In the same pot, sauté onion, carrot, celery, and garlic until soft. Stir in tomato paste and cook 2 minutes.
- Deglaze & Braise: Pour in red wine, scraping the bottom. Add broth, herbs, and oxtail back to the pot.
- Cook Low & Slow: Cover and braise at 300°F for 3.5–4 hours, until meat is fall-off-the-bone tender.
- Serve: Spoon over mashed potatoes, rice, or creamy polenta.
